What is the typical single supplement cost for solo travelers on Brazil tours?
Single supplements on Brazil tours cost between USD 400-800. The price varies based on the tour length and hotel quality. For a 10-day Brazil and Argentina tour staying at 4-star properties like Hotel Granada in Rio the supplement runs about USD 600. Tour data shows 31% of guests travel solo suggesting many find the extra cost worthwhile for private room comfort.

What is the best time of year for solo travelers to join Brazil guided tours?
The shoulder seasons from March to May and September to November offer ideal conditions. These months see the most solo bookings comfortable temperatures between 75-85°F in Rio and good-sized tour groups. Data shows March and September are particularly popular among independent travelers.
